1 Jan 1866 Jahr - Civil Rights of 1866

The act stated that they could not use racist black codes in the southern states. It all started by the veto of Andrew Johnson. It granted citizenship and the same rights enjoyed by white citizens to all male persons in the United States "without distinction of race or color, or previous condition of slavery or involuntary servitude."
